PCVLvcos Racing Team Victopiqus at Tecate SCORE Baia 2000 The No. 270 PCl/LYCOS Racing Ford Protruck of Scott Steinberger, Jay Heichart and Dave Cardona won the SCORE Protruck class in this year's Tecate SCORE Baja 2000 presented by Autozone, finishing 13th overall. They completed the 1,720-mile Ensenada to Cabo San Lucas run in 40 hours and 35 minutes, six and one-half hours ahead of the second place class finishers.

The team felt it was a near flawless race, with their Ford truck finishing in great conditie considering the incredible terrain it traversed down the Baja California peninsula. They cow the 1,720 mileg with rn average speed of 41.406 miles per hour.

"We dumped a wheel in a crater," explalned driver Jay Reichart. "We were pretty lucky. Pretty soon a Mexican fellow came along and with our tow strap was able to pull us out. We got stuck twice, the first time cost us eight minutes, the second time 12 minutes. There were some narly washes that could eat a wheel. At La Purisima (near San Isidro, Mexico), we were ninth, right behind Bob Shepard. By Constitution, we were 20 minutes down. I got into an area where I was booking it. We looked down at the GPS and we were going 104 mph. All of a sudden, we passed Shepard, and he was pulled over on the side of the road. After that, I let off a little bit because we knew it was three hours back to the next truck. We even stopped at a BFG Checkpoint and did a 15-minute pit stop and fluid check."

Scott Steinbrger was the starting driver for the PCl/LYCOS entry, driving the first 600 miles from Ensenada, Mexico south, then teaming with Heichart as a co-driver for the last 200 miles. Dane Cardone was the second driver, taking on the middle 350-plus miles from Bahia de Los Angeles to La Purisima. Reichart drove the final 725 miles.
